Originally posted by demonspeed
Ok, but then what about...

KYB AGX & H&R, RT Cat, FSTB, RSB, AE:sills/Pedals

KYB makes shocks and struts, H&R are lowering springs, FSTB is some sort of throttle body, RSB... I have no idea, and AE is American Eagle sills/pedals??? So what am I missing...
KYB AGX: KYB is a brand of strut. The AGX is an adjustable strut.

H&R: Spring company similar to Eibach or, in your case, (Hotchkis).

RT Cat: Random Technology Catalytic Converter. Freer flowing Cats.

RSB: Rear Sway Bar

AE: Anniversary Edition. Most 5th Gen Max owners (Non AE) usually get the chrome Door Sills, Pedals, skirt kit (2000-2001 only) and Bronze headlights from the 20th Anniversary Edition Maxima.

Do you know what gears you have in your Mustang? Probably 2.73's. If you change to 3.55's that will be the best mod you can make. My stock GT (automatic) with just a change to 3.73's was doing 14.4's in the 1/4 at 96-97 mph. You will get a much better improvement from the gear change than just about anything short of Nitrous or S/C. It should only cost about $350 or so total.

Originally posted by melteye
My question is how do those cars have so much torque. In many imports the HP is equal or higher then the Torque. In domestics the torque is almost always higher then the HP.

I've killed about 16 mustangs, no new ones though. And none were from a stop. Nice car though.
Most of the domestic cars have larger engines than the imports. Larger displacement = More Torque. Engines that have HP values higher than Torque values are usually smaller higher reving engines. Cars like the Civic SI make 160 Hp and Maybe 125 ft/lbs of TQ. They make all the HP in the upper levels, that is why it has to rev to 8K+.

Most domestics redline before 6k rpms.
